🧳 Player Prep Checklist Before we set foot in the Feywild, here’s what you’ll need to do to get ready for the adventure: ✅ 1. Join the Campaign Discord All communication happens in our dedicated Discord server — from voice chat during sessions to roleplay, announcements, and memes between games. The invite link will be sent upon booking your spot! 🎲 2. Create Your Character (Start at Level 3!) Starting Level: 3rd — because you're already a little awesome. Stats: Use Standard Array (15, 14, 13, 12, 10, 8) Sources Allowed: Official 5e content (Tasha's, Xanathar's, etc.) — feel free to ask about something special! Backstory Hooks: Bring a memory your character lost at the Carnival or a personal goal they’re chasing. We'll work together to tie it into the world! 🗺️ 3. Set Up on Roll20 We’ll be using Roll20 for maps, rolls, and visuals. You’ll get a game invite where you can import or build your character sheet right in the platform. 🎭 4. Be Ready to Roleplay This is a character-driven, roleplay-forward game! Think about your character’s personality, fears, dreams, and what makes them tick. No pressure to perform — just come ready to explore and connect. 🛡️ 5. Review Our Safety Tools We’ll go over Lines & Veils, X/N/O cards, and boundaries during Session Zero. This is a space where respect, inclusion, and comfort come first.

⚠️ Potential Trigger Warnings – The Wild Beyond the Witchlight While this campaign leans whimsical and weird, it also explores themes that might be intense for some players. Here are elements that may come up: 🎭 Emotional Themes & Identity Loss of memories, identity, or autonomy Abandonment or estranged relationships Loneliness and alienation Longing for home or belonging 🧠 Mental/Emotional Distress Manipulation, coercion (often magical or emotional) Gaslighting-like behavior by certain NPCs Characters trapped, cursed, or emotionally bound to others 🧚 Fantasy Horror & Fey Weirdness Creepy or eerie environments (e.g., corrupted forests, twisted fairylands) Fey creatures with unsettling behaviors or moral ambiguity Body horror or grotesque character designs (mild, fairy tale-style) 🎪 Creepy Carnival Vibes Clowns and circus settings (can be phobic/troubling for some) Surreal, dreamlike logic (can cause discomfort or disorientation) ⚔️ General Fantasy Violence (PG-13) Mild combat involving magical creatures Possible character death or NPC harm (rare, but possible) Mild descriptions of injury or magical transformation I have a lines an veils document that I will send over before session zero and we will discuss any hard limits you may have. X,N,O Cards are available on the VTT and my door is always open. I also offer after session decompression time and an anonymous feedback form.
